Why Libraries and Book Preservation Matter

Libraries are more than just buildings filled with books; they are community hubs, repositories of human achievement, and guardians of stories that span centuries. Yet, many face funding shortages or struggle to maintain aging collections. Book preservation ensures that future generations can access historical texts, literature, and research. By supporting these efforts, we protect the very essence of shared knowledge.
